Define agent behavior from one place.
01Configure

Define agent behavior from one place.

Model settings, prompts, tool configs—all in a central store, separate from the code that deploys them. Shared prompt components propagate across every config automatically. Every change is versioned, auditable, and access-controlled.

Nothing ships without clearing your quality bar.
02Benchmark

Nothing ships without clearing your quality bar.

Run offline evals of prompt and model variants against your golden datasets before anything ships. LLM judges score each candidate against your defined thresholds—and only what clears the bar gets to production.

Guarded rollouts with automatic rollback.
03Release

Guarded rollouts with automatic rollback.

Roll out a prompt or model change progressively to users—no deployment required. Traffic splits and user targeting let you expand at your own pace. Quality metrics watch every stage: Drift triggers automatic rollback before it reaches more users, and critical failures halt the rollout immediately.

Understand what every agent is doing and why.
04Observe

Understand what every agent is doing and why.

Full traces across every agent invocation: What was called, in what order, and how long each step took. Online evals run continuously against production traffic, scoring for quality, cost, and any custom metrics you define. When metrics shift, you'll know which config change caused it.

Run experiments on live traffic and ship what wins.
05Iterate

Run experiments on live traffic and ship what wins.

A/B and multi-armed bandit experiments on live traffic, scored by LLM judges and business metrics. When a winner emerges, it ships automatically. Every experiment leaves you with better data for the next.
